Global Lipschitz continuity for minima of degenerate problems

We consider the problem of minimizing the Lagrangian $\int [F(\nabla u)+f\,u]$ among functions on $\Omega\subset\mathbb{R}^N$ with given boundary datum $\varphi$. We prove Lipschitz regularity up to the boundary for solutions of this problem, provided $\Omega$ is convex and $\varphi$ satisfies the bounded slope condition. The convex function $F$ is required to satisfy a qualified form of uniform convexity {\it only outside a ball} and no growth assumptions are made.
